Force and Moment Plots from Pacejka 2002 Magic Formula Tire Model Coefficients

Abstract

One of the important aspects in vehicle dynamics simulation is accurate modeling of the tire-road interaction forces because the movement of the vehicle depends on the forces and moments applied to the tires. Many vehicle simulation programs such as MSC Software ADAMS, Altair HyperWorks MotionSolve, etc. use the Magic Formula (MF) developed by Pacejka to model tires. In order to use these applications more effectively, a tool was developed using MATLAB to quickly calculate and plot the forces and moments represented by the tire coefficients. The tool is consistent with expected results in determining the tire-road interaction forces. This report describes the structure of the program and how to use the Pacejka Plot Tool to plot the forces and moments from the coefficients using the PAC2002 MF tire model.
